How to Reach Eriswil, Switzerland

Eriswil is a charming village located in the Emmental region of Switzerland. Surrounded by rolling hills, lush green meadows, and traditional Swiss chalets, Eriswil offers a picturesque countryside experience. Here's how you can reach this hidden gem:

By Air:

If you are traveling from abroad, the nearest international airport is Zurich Airport. From there, you can take a train or rent a car to reach Eriswil. The journey takes approximately 1.5 hours by train or 1 hour by car.

By Train:

Eriswil is well-connected by train services. You can take a train to Langnau im Emmental, which is the nearest major town. From Langnau im Emmental, you can then take a local bus or taxi to Eriswil. The bus journey takes around 15 minutes, while a taxi ride takes approximately 10 minutes.

By Car:

If you prefer driving, Eriswil is easily accessible by car. From Zurich, you can take the A1 highway towards Bern. Then, follow the signs for Langnau im Emmental and continue on the A6. Take the exit towards Zollbrück/Eriswil and follow the road signs to reach Eriswil. The drive takes approximately 1.5 hours, depending on traffic conditions.

By Public Transport:

If you are already in Switzerland, you can use the excellent public transport system to reach Eriswil. From major cities like Zurich, Bern, or Lucerne, you can take a train to Langnau im Emmental and then transfer to a local bus or taxi to complete your journey to Eriswil.

By Bicycle:

Eriswil can also be reached by bicycle if you enjoy cycling. The region offers beautiful cycling routes, and you can rent bicycles in nearby towns like Langnau im Emmental. Just make sure to plan your route in advance and follow the designated cycling paths.

No matter which mode of transportation you choose, reaching Eriswil is a delightful journey through the Swiss countryside. Enjoy the scenic beauty and immerse yourself in the tranquility of this charming village.

Getting to know Eriswil

Eriswil, Switzerland, is a charming village located in the Emmental region of the country. Nestled amidst the rolling hills and picturesque landscapes, this small community offers a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. With a population of just over 1,000 residents, Eriswil exudes a peaceful and close-knit atmosphere.

One of the highlights of Eriswil is its stunning natural beauty. Surrounded by lush green meadows, dense forests, and the majestic Swiss Alps in the distance, the village provides a breathtaking backdrop for outdoor enthusiasts. Hiking and biking trails crisscross the area, allowing visitors to explore the enchanting countryside and discover hidden gems along the way.

The village itself is characterized by its traditional Swiss architecture, with charming wooden houses adorned with colorful flower boxes. The local community takes great pride in maintaining the authenticity and charm of Eriswil, ensuring that it remains a picture-perfect representation of Swiss countryside living. Strolling through the quiet streets, visitors can soak in the peaceful ambiance and admire the well-preserved historic buildings.
